or是一个雅思常考词汇,这个词的常用解释为conj. 或, 或者(表示选择) ; 即, 大约; 否则,这个词在很多英文原版小说中怎么应用呢,今天小编就带您了解一下。

 

查尔斯·狄更斯的《圣诞颂歌》里,有这样的句子出现:

-- I have endeavoured in this Ghostly little book, to raise the Ghost of an Idea, which shall not put my readers out of humour with themselves, with each other, with the season, or with me.

-- But the wis-dom of our ancestors is in the simile; and my unhallowed hands shall not disturb it, or the Country's done for.

-- This must be distinctly understood, or nothing wonderful can come of the story I am going to relate.

-- No beggars implored him to bestow a tri-fle, no children asked him what it was o'clock, no man or woman ever once in all his life inquired the way to such and such a place, of Scrooge.

-- And therefore, uncle, though it has never put a scrap of gold or silver in my pocket, I believe that it has done me good, and will do me good; and I say, God bless it!'
